UEFA Pursues Infantino Criminal Case, Seeks Kushner Subpoena

UEFA is pursuing a criminal case in Switzerland against FIFA President Gianni Infantino over a failed plan to commercialize the World Cup. In this context, legal steps have also been taken in the US.

The Criminal Case in Switzerland and Its Basis

European football's governing body, UEFA, is pursuing a criminal case in Switzerland against FIFA President Gianni Infantino. The case in question is reportedly stemming from Infantino's failed plan to commercialize the World Cup.

Information Gathering and Court Requests in the US

UEFA filed a lawsuit in New York seeking subpoenas for Thrive Capital and its founder Joshua Kushner to investigate their roles in the strategy. Additionally, a similar legal request was made targeting FIFA entities located in Florida.
